What …Jul 30, 2021 · On forums or in NCLEX Facebook groups, you’ll hear test takers asking about the “good pop up” and the “bad pop up” — this is referring to the Pearson Vue Trick. Here’s how it works: About four hours after the exam, students login to their Pearson Vue accounts and attempt to pay to take the exam again. If you did …If you get a message saying that your payment was declined, it is the "bad" pop-up and indicates that you did not pass. Rarely, people get the bad pop-up and actually have passed, but you will never get the good pop-up if you failed. Your turkey needs to be 165 degrees F at the innermost part of the thigh and in the thickest part of the breast. Most grocery store turkeys come with a handy little plastic pop-up timer that springs to life when your bird is done roasting.A pop-up turkey timer ― the kind that comes pre-inserted in your store-bought bird ― is probably one of the most unreliable kitchen gadgets of all time. By the time the timer does actually pop, your turkey will be overcooked and as dry as sawdust.
